A 47-year-old man from Spanish Town, St Catherine, has been charged after police allegedly found a loaded firearm in his vehicle during a routine operation.
Gregory Ferguson, also known as “Ruff,” a self-employed resident of 14 Duncan’s Pen Road, now faces charges of possession of a prohibited weapon and unauthorised possession of ammunition.
The charges stem from an incident on February 16, when law enforcement officers intercepted a Nissan Tiida motor car driven by Ferguson around 12:45 p.m. During a search of the vehicle, police reportedly discovered a Smith and Wesson 9mm pistol concealed inside the driver’s door, along with a magazine containing six rounds of ammunition.
Ferguson was immediately taken into custody and later questioned in the presence of his legal representative on Saturday. Authorities have confirmed that arrangements are currently being made for his court appearance.
Investigations into the matter are ongoing.
